Activist Gregory Lee Johnson was the first man to burn the American flag during a protest outside of the Republican National Convention in Dallas, Texas in 1984. At the time Johnson was burning the flag in a disrespectful manner. In the Case Texas versus Gregory Lee Johnson, Johnson was fined $2,000 and sentenced to one year in jail according to Texas’s laws at the time. As of June 21, 1989 the deeply divided United States Supreme Court justified the right of the protesters to burn the American flag as an expression of the first amendment.
